Kintegra Receives the NC Navigator Consortium Member Impact Award

Industry News

The NC Navigator Consortium is made up of twelve dedicated members, with Kintegra Health receiving the prestigious Consortium Member Impact Award. Verlina Lomick accepted the award on behalf of Kintegra Health, expressing, “We are honored to accept this award. We believe that affordable healthcare is a fundamental human right, and our mission is to care for our community, regardless of the ability to pay. We are excited to enhance our outreach efforts to improve access and enrollment in Medicaid Expansion.”

The event also included a press conference with notable speakers, such as Dr. Elenor Greene from Triad Women’s Center, Jay Ludlam, Deputy Secretary of NC Medicaid, Jennifer (a Marketplace Consumer), Nicholas Riggs, NC Navigator Consortium Director, and Rebecca Cerese from the NC Justice Center. Media coverage was extensive, with representatives from WRAL and the Raleigh News & Observer present.

In 2023, North Carolina lawmakers approved an expansion to the Medicaid system, extending coverage to individuals earning up to 138% of the federal poverty level, which amounts to nearly $37,000 annually for a family of three. However, for the expansion to continue, the federal government must contribute at least 90% of the costs for expansion patients. If the federal contribution falls below 90%, those individuals would no longer be eligible for coverage.
